SBA Paycheck Protection Program loans: What you need to know
The U.S. government has set aside $349 billion of stimulus funds for the Small Business Administration’s Paycheck Protection Program—and more federal funds may be allocated toward it going forward. The goal is to help small-business owners and their employees ride out the COVID-19 pandemic and ensuing economic crisis. If small businesses maintain payroll throughout this difficult period, some of the money borrowed through the program can be forgiven.
